def calculate_weights(self, threshold=None, p=2, *args, **kwargs): """ Parameters ---------- threshold : float distance band p : float Minkowski p-norm distance metric parameter: 1<=p<=infinity 2: Euclidean distance 1: Manhattan distance """ if threshold is None: if hasattr(self, 'threshold'): threshold = self.threshold else: raise ValueError("Must set threshold first") logging.warning('{}: Treshold = {}'.format(self.name, threshold)) logging.info('{}: Starting weight calculation'.format(self.name)) t = time.process_time() self.weights = pysal.DistanceBand(self.points_array, threshold=threshold, p=p, *args, **kwargs) logging.debug('{}: Weight calculation elapsed time {}'.format( self.name, str(timedelta(seconds=time.process_time() - t)))) return self.weights
